    Dark Bourbon Cream
    Caramel-cap-3%
    Dark Vapure-fa-1%
    Bavarian Cream-fw-1%
    Kentucky Bourbon-fw-2%
    Marshmallow-fw-1.5%
    This is the original recipe as found online.
    For me it was too much Kentucky bourbon, I lowered the bourbon to 1.2% and was more to my taste.
